2-(4-morpholinyl)-8-phenyl-4h-1-benzopyran-4-one has been researched along with Lung Injury, Acute in 5 studies
2-(4-morpholinyl)-8-phenyl-4H-1-benzopyran-4-one: specific inhibitor of phosphatidylinositol 3-kinase; structure in first source
